What is Stable Diffusion?

Stable Diffusion is an innovative AI model designed to generate high-quality images from textual descriptions. It employs a diffusion process to iteratively refine images, resulting in stunning visuals that closely match the input prompts. This technology has gained popularity among artists, designers, and developers due to its ability to produce diverse and intricate images.

How Does Stable Diffusion Work?

Stable Diffusion utilizes a unique approach that involves the following steps:

  1. Text Input: Users provide a textual description of the desired image.
  2. Noise Initialization: The model starts with random noise.
  3. Iterative Refinement: Through multiple iterations, the model gradually transforms the noise into a coherent image based on the text input.
  4. Final Output: The result is a high-quality image that aligns with the user's description.

What Makes AI Image Generation Models Better Than Stable Diffusion?

As technology progresses, various AI models have emerged that offer enhancements over Stable Diffusion. Here are some key factors that contribute to their superiority:

1. Enhanced Image Quality

Many advanced models leverage improved algorithms and larger datasets, resulting in images that exhibit greater detail, color accuracy, and realism. These models utilize cutting-edge techniques to refine their outputs, making them visually more appealing than those generated by Stable Diffusion.

2. Faster Processing Times

Speed is a crucial factor in image generation. Some newer models are optimized for faster processing, allowing users to receive their generated images in a fraction of the time it takes with Stable Diffusion. This efficiency is particularly beneficial for professionals who require rapid turnaround times for their projects.

3. Greater Customization Options

Advanced AI models often provide users with more customization options, allowing for tailored image generation. Users can adjust parameters such as style, mood, and composition, resulting in outputs that better align with their creative vision.

4. Diverse Output Formats

Some of the latest image generation technologies support various output formats, catering to different needs. Whether you require images for web use, print, or animation, these models can deliver the required formats seamlessly.

5. Improved User Interfaces

User experience plays a significant role in the adoption of technology. Many new models come with intuitive interfaces that simplify the image generation process, making it accessible to users of all skill levels.

What is the difference between Stable Diffusion and DALL-E 2?

DALL-E 2 offers higher resolution outputs and excels in generating complex scenes compared to Stable Diffusion. Its fine-tuning capabilities also allow for more creative variations.

Can I use these AI models for commercial purposes?

Most AI image generation models, including those better than Stable Diffusion, have specific licensing agreements. Always review the terms of use to ensure compliance for commercial projects.

Are there any free AI image generation tools available?

Yes, several AI image generation tools offer free tiers or trials. However, the features and output quality may vary compared to premium options.

How can I improve my prompts for better image generation results?

To enhance the quality of generated images, be specific in your prompts. Include details about style, color, mood, and composition to guide the model effectively.
